作业五

这个作业属于哪个课程
<班级的链接>
这个作业要求在哪里
<作业要求的链接>
这个作业的目标
① 记录代码开发过程
② 编写并发布测试文档
③发布软件的alpha版本和说明

一、代码开发


1.1  开发过程


日期
开发任务
5.28-5.29
数据库设计以及创建
5.30-31
编写前端主界面模块
6.1
后端客户接口设计
6.2
后端员工接口设计
6.2
后端自由职业者接口设计
6.3
时间表接口设计
6.4 - 6.5
实体类的编写,创建好相关的类
6.6
编写测试报告

1.2 项目燃尽图



1.3 文档签入记录



1.4 系统界面展示



二、 测试


2.1 测试过程

2.1.1 测试方法


  • 使用黑盒测试完成所需功能测试。

2.1.2 测试要求


  • 满足该系统设计的功能需求;
  • 满足用户的安全性需求;
  • 应用响应速度达到用户最低要求以上。

2.2 测试结果


  • 用户退出及时间表管理有待完善;其他功能暂未发现缺陷。

2.3 Bug记录


bug类型
数量
已修复数量
修复的bug
5
5
不能重现的bug
2
2
这个产品就是这样设计的,不是bug
0
0
没有能力修复,将来也不打算修复
0
0
这个bug的确应该修复,但是没有时间在这个版本修复,延迟到下一个版本修复
1
0

2.4 场景测试


使用对象
需求和目标
提供的功能
用户
修改个人信息,发布项目,合同交易
系统登陆,平台信息发布,信息安全保障
自由职业者
修改个人信息及时间表,申请平台项目,合同交易
系统登陆,平台信息推送及搜索,信息安全保障
管理员
管理用户信息
系统登陆,信息管理

2.5 测试矩阵


  • 操作系统:WindowXP及以上
  • 浏览器:Google Chrome、firefox浏览器等
  • 服务器:tomcat 7.0及以上
  • 数据库:MySQL 5.7(MySQL8.0以上需要改参数)

2.6 出口条件


  • 完成规格说明书中的所有规定的功能
  • 能够在一般并发量下稳定运行
  • 网络稳定的情况下,系统响应时间在2秒以内
  • 有较好的用户交互界面
  • 用户信息安全性较高

三、 alpha版本发布


3.1 软件发布

git发布地址


3.2 发布说明

3.2.1 系统功能



3.2.2 运行环境要求


  • 服务端:
    • 运行环境:安装 jdk1.8 和 MySQL 数据库
    • 操作系统:Windows
  • 客户端:
    • 操作系统:无限制
    • 网络:能够连接网络

3.2.3 安装方法


  • 无须安装,只需访问该网站的网址就可以访问该系统

3.2.4 描述系统已知的问题和限制


  • 暂时无法支持较多的用户同时使用本系统

四、 截图


posted @ 2022-05-16 00:32  大肠包小肠  阅读(68)  评论(0)    收藏  举报